DAVID TORN'S PREZENS
Featuring Tim Berne, Graig Taborn and Tom Rainey
Virtuoso guitarist and electronics magician David Torn makes his Irish debut with his latest project, Prezens.
Prezens is the stunning band featuring Tim Berne, Graig Taborn and Tom
Rainey that recently released the acclaimed album of the same name for
ECM. On it, Torn produces atmospheres like Venus – dense and scarily
beautiful, with an alien palette and giant storms of sulphuric acid
clouds. Yet there is also frenetic energy, grimy funk and trippy
electronica here.
David Torn is a fascinating multi-faceted artist: composer, texturalist
and producer. He has played and been a significant long-terms
collaborator with innovative artists from across the spectrum including
David Bowie, Tori Amos, Mick Karn, David Sylvian and Jan Garbarek. His
work is a collision of the organic and the synthetic, of technology and
physicality. He is a key influence in ambient and looped music. From
his landmark release Cloud About Mercury (ECM), he has also released
the solo gems Tripping Over God, What Means Solid, Traveller? and
Polytown. He has also excelled in composing soundtracks for films such
as The Departed and Lars and The Real Girl.
